Yucca Yucca Species Y. rostrata - Y. rostrata is a robust, single or branched, tree-like, evergreen shrub with a dense terminal rosette of sharp-pointed, linear, blue-green leaves and erect panicles of bell-shaped, white flowers in summer followed by fruit in autumn that resemble a bird's beak when dried. Yucca rigida (Blue Yucca) A stunning slow-growing tree-like yucca with upright stems of minimal branching to 12 feet tall that have attractive 3 foot long by 1 inch wide, stiff, slightly waxy, pale silver to whitish gray leaves that have narrow yellow margins and are tightly clustered to form dense rosettes on top of the stems. Its 40–50 species are notable for their rosettes of evergreen, tough, sword-shaped leaves and large terminal panicles of white or whitish flowers.They are native to the hot and dry parts of the Americas and the Caribbean.Early reports of the species were confused with the cassava (Manihot esculenta). Perhaps the most handsome yucca, Yucca rostrata (Beaked Yucca) is a very ornamental, slow-growing, evergreen tree-like yucca forming a perfectly symmetrical pom-pom, full of hundreds of 2 ft. long (60 cm), sharp-tipped, pale bluish-green leaves.
